Q ,1 , J' ,I ., , Q' V' The evening following the Home- coming, Queen Brenda Steele and her court were honored, alona with ifVlVll-lS's Senior iootball players, by the many Wlayne araduates and students who attended Autumn Leaves. From her beautiful aolden throne on one side oi the aym, the Queen could behold the lovely decorations which Seniors had spent many lonq hours creating. Leaves scattered about the tloor and Walls ot the aym carried out the tall motif. A miniature iootball iield adorned one end ot the qym with Danny Bakers orchestra, seated upon a staae of grass and leaves, beside it. Autumn Leaves and Homecominq Queen Brenda Steele will lona be remembered by those who attended the dance.

The play's mood ranged from delightful humor to tender passion and powerful drama, as Mr. Sheridan and sweet, shy Shirley Wallace, a young settlement house worker, successfully steered Dino away from crime. Mrs. Letha Rice, play director, commented, There are three principal criteria in the selection of a high school play: fl? has it literary value, C25 will it provide good entertainment, and C35 is it within the scope of high school students? The lunior Play, Dino, met these three requirements admirably.
